In today's Formula 1 cars, the turbine (the part of the turbo being spun by the exhaust gases) is attached to an electric generator. It converts excess heat and energy from the exhaust gases and rotations of the turbocharger during deceleration, into usable energy that is stored in the car's batteries.

Ferrari made a series of turbocharged, 1.5-litre, V6 racing engines designed for Formula One; between 1981 and 1988.. Tipo 021/1 (1981): Comprex vs. Turbo. The Ferrari 126C engine, dubbed the Tipo 021/1, was designed to replace the highly successful but obsolete flat-12 used in the 312T series in use since 1975.

In Formula 1 power units, the MGU-H is part of the turbocharger assembly. As seen in the video below, Mercedes AMG HPP's managing director, Hywel Thomas, explains that their MGU-H sits between the compressor and the turbine. The whole assembly is then fitted into the centre of the vee of the 1.6-litre V6 internal combustion engine.

The history of turbochargers in Formula 1 is pretty fascinating. Turbochargers were initially introduced in 1905, applied to large diesel engines in the 1920's and found their way into commercial automobiles in 1938. However, it took a few more decades for the turbochargers to be used in Formula 1 car racing.
